Baked Lamb Chops In A Wine Sauce

Total Time: 1 hr 15 mins Preparation Time: 15 mins Cook Time: 1 hr

Ingredients

  • Servings: 4
  • 1 tablespoon vegetable oil
  • 1/2 cup sliced onion
  • 1/2 cup diced celery
  • 4 lamb loin chops, broiled until rare
  • 1 cup sliced fresh mushrooms
  • 1/2 cup dry wine
  • 1/2 teaspoon basil
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on pepper
  • 1 cup water, plus
  • 4 tablespoons water, divided
  • 2 medium tomatoes, blanched,peeled,seeded,and chopped
  • 1 packet instant chicken broth, and seasoning mix
  • 2 teaspoons cornstarch
  • 4 teaspoons chopped fresh parsley

Recipe

  • 1 preheat oven to 325 degrees.
  • 2 in a large skillet that is stove top and oven proof, add onion, celery, and garlic and saute until translucent.
  • 3 add lamb chops, mushrooms, wine basil, salt, and pepper and bring liquid to a boil.
  • 4 cook for 2 minutes.
  • 5 stir in 1 cup water, the tomatoes and both mix. can add another 1/2 cup if it appears to have not enough broth for you.
  • 6 have it come to a boil once again.
  • 7 remove skillet from heat and cover.
  • 8 place skillet in oven and bake for 45 to 50 minutes.
  • 9 in a small mixing bowl, combine 4 tablespoons of water with the 2 teaspoons cornstarch.
  • 10 stir until cornstarch is dissolved.
  • 11 stir cornstarch into liquid and bring to a boil and cook until mixture thickens.
  • 12 serve with sprinkled parsley.
